 Chinese Shadow Puppetry: Crafting Silhouettes of Storytelling 


20 Mar – 30 Jun 2026
Arts Resource Hub @ 42 Waterloo Street / 
Waterloo Centre


Explore the ancient art of Chinese shadow puppetry in this 1.5 hours hands-on workshop. Once a popular form of storytelling and entertainment in early Singapore, shadow puppets conveyed folklore, historical tales and moral lessons during festivals and community events.

Participants will learn about its cultural heritage and significance while designing, cutting and assembling their own paper puppets. They will also practice simple animated storytelling, connecting to the visual, musical, and narrative traditions of this craft.
